This summer, the best uncommitted Class of 2027 prospects will head to LakePoint Sports in Emerson, GA for the premier Prep Baseball Report Future Games. For the first time ever, the state of California will be bringing two teams: Team NorCal and Team SoCal. For the next three weeks leading up to the event we will be previewing each player that will be putting their talents on display in front of a plethora of college coaches from across the entire country.
Standing 5-foot-11, Luke Bacon is a right-handed throwing, left-handed hitting catcher and outfielder from Santiago High. The eleventh ranked catcher in all of California is also ranked as the eighty-first best player in the entire state, climbing the ranks after an impressive sophomore campaign for Santiago.

In his sophomore season, Bacon hit to the tune of a .370 batting average and a .514 OBP.
Bacon held runners at bay throughout the season, throwing out 4 runners on the year.
At the Future Games Tryout, all of Bacon’s talents were on display. Bacon ran a 7.09 second 60-yard-dash and had a max exit velocity of 94.5 MPH off the bat.
Bacon shined behind the dish with a 2.01 second pop time, which was the fastest pop time of the event.
Bacon’s ability to frequently get on base, be a threat on the basepaths, and play sound defense behind the dish is a huge asset for Team SoCal.
“We have seen Bacon at a number of Prep Baseball California events as well as during the spring with his Arlington High School team. An athletic catcher, 7.09 laser timed 60, Bacon continues to impress with his overall game that included a 74mph arm behind the plate with pop times in the 2.01-2.20 range. After spraying line drives to all fields during batting practice, he continued to show off the hit tool during the game portion that resulted in a three-for-three day. He had a single to right-center-field, a single to left field, and finished with a double to left-center-field showing feel for the barrel that left our staff impressed with the hit tool ability.” - California Scouting Staff
